Output 690efa7d40eac7c7513a70f3fabb443df658f0762a788616fe6f18a3f5425558:0

value
103682512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60652bf372ec3f5928e2fd1440df49c4d1017569 OP_EQUAL
address
3AUhzVSv1yLDT6X638FjbrtqdaUBhn16aK
transaction
690efa7d40eac7c7513a70f3fabb443df658f0762a788616fe6f18a3f5425558
confirmations
517683
spent
true